María Trinidad Sánchez

María Trinidad Sánchez in the Dominican Republic offers Caribbean coastal diving along the northern coast, with access to clear warm waters and coral-rich reefs. The region includes small coastal towns like Río San Juan and Cabarete, establishing it as a gateway for shore and boat dives to nearby sites in the Caribbean Sea. Typical conditions are conducive to recreational diving, with shallow reefs and some deeper options reachable by boat. Expect tropical marine life such as reef fish, corals, and occasional larger pelagic sightings near the drop-offs. The area's diving is regionally modest but steady, suited for casual to intermediate divers seeking accessible Caribbean underwater experiences.
